  4. Lie and Lay 100 Steve ________ his papers carefully on the podium before beginning his talk.

  5. Lie and Lay 200 The team members were so exhausted after the game they just ______ on the benches.

  6. Lie and Lay 300 The police ordered the thieves to _______ down in the street immediately.

  7. Lie and Lay 400 My brother _______ around in bed all everyday.

  8. Lie and Lay 500 Sarah and Chris have been _________ carpet allday.

  9. Lie and Lay 100 Answer What is laid? The past tense of to lay.

  10. Lie and Lay 200 Answer What is lay? The past tense of lie.

  11. Lie and Lay 300 Answer What is lie?

  12. Lie and Lay 400 Answer What is lies? The present tense of to lie.

  13. Lie and Lay 500 Answer What is laying?

  34. Potpourri 100 Use this punctuation to connect two complete sentences.

  35. Potpourri 200 This is a noun or pronoun next to another noun or pronoun meant to explain or identify it.

  36. Potpourri 300 This is a word ending in ing that is used to describe a noun.

  37. Potpourri 400 This type of noun ends in ing.

  38. Potpourri 500 Above, about, aboard, before and between are all_____.

  39. Potpourri 100 Answer What is a semi-colon? ;

  40. Potpourri 200 Answer What is an appositive? My brother, the lawyer

  41. Potpourri 300 Answer What is the present participle? The smoking gun

  42. Potpourri 400 Answer What is a gerund? Writing is fun!

  43. Potpourri 500 Answer What are prepositions?

  44. Final Jeopardy Grammar

  45. Final Jeopardy The parts ___ the whole, but the whole ____ the parts. To Comprise To Compose

  46. Final Jeopardy-Answer The parts compose the whole, but the whole comprises the parts.
